Recently booked in Yadadri Bhuvanagiri
Canopy Tent
Canopy Tent
Line Array Sound System
Line Array Sound System
Mini Ferris Wheel Ride
Mini Ferris Wheel Ride
Vegetable Nuggets
Vegetable Nuggets